#9eb7ce h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#9eb7ce is composed of 62% red, 71.8%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.3% cyan, 11.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 208.8 degrees, a saturation of 32.9% and a lightness of 71.4%. #9eb7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3d6f9d.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#9eb7ce color description : Grayish blue.

The hexadecimal color #9eb7ce has RGB values of R:158, G:183,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.11,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 10401742.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040607 is the darkest color, while #f9fbfc is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b6b8 is the less saturated color, while #71b9fb is the most saturated one.
